Most IT professionals are familiar with the word ATM, but how many actually know everything concerning its operation or how it performs? We hardly actually know exactly what this term means. Well ATM particularly is short for asynchronous transfer mode and is often described as a typical cell based switching method that expressly makes the use of asynchronous time division multiplexing that allows encoding of certain data into definite sized cells or cell relay and provides particular data link layer support which particularly run on OSI Layer 1 physical links. Most often people confuse it for packet switched networks such as the Internet Protocol or Ethernet where different sized small-scale packets are utilized for data transfer.
ATM or asynchronous transfer mode typically includes properties of two varieties of networking. This indicates that it can be used in each of circuit switched as well as packet switched networking. This enables it to act as the ideal means of a broad variety of data transfer. It is additionally very suitable for real time media transport. The design which is mainly utilized in this particular manner of data transfer is generally connection oriented, therefore readily linking the two end points with virtual circuit even before the data starting to transmit.
Asynchronous transfer mode technology can easily be employed for mainly LAN and WAN connections. ATM also has some other special features which are discussed briefly as follows:
ATM quite easily provides high transmission speeds for both LAN and WAN links by basically permitting distributed applications of substantial complexity which previously could only be utilized in a LAN connection but failed to work on WAN networks.
Asynchronous transfer mode employs the basic techniques to switch between individual integrated switching systems. Thus, it is particularly appropriate for those distributed programs which usually generate constant bit rate or CBR data streams. This is also applicable to variable bit rate or VBR.
